Categories
Online marketing

Buy Traffic Barrels San Antonio

Buy Traffic Barrels San Antonio is a crucial service in the city of San Antonio, Texas. These traffic barrels are an essential part of road construction and maintenance projects, providing a safe and visible temporary barrier for drivers. With the increasing population and constant development in San Antonio, the need for traffic barrels has only […]